Doc.doc umentelement. scrolltop & Doc. Body. scrolltop

Doc = document;

Doc.doc umentelement. scrolltop, Doc. Body. scrolltop

 

Scrolltop refers to the height of the object to be rolled. On the body object, it refers to the height of the window to be rolled by the scroll bar. If it is on another object, it is the height of the container to be rolled by the scroll bar.

In fact, doc.doc umentelement. scrolltop and Doc. Body. scrolltop indicate the height of the window to be rolled by the scroll bar. So why are there two more?

Nature:

If the page has a DTD (or doctype specified), use document.doc umentelement.

If the page does not have a DTD (or doctype is not specified), use document. Body.

 

Common Compatibility: scrolltop = doc.doc umentelement. scrolltop | Doc. Body. scrolltop;
